Grants paid by Dr Howard & Brenda Sheridan Family Fdn

EIN 46-6879829 · Pennington, NJ · Form 990-PF, Part XV · NTEE T22

Dr Howard & Brenda Sheridan Family Fdn of Pennington, NJ (EIN 46-6879829) reported 6 grants paid totaling $1,250,000 to 5 recipients in tax years 2022–2025, on Form 990-PF, Part XV. Derived from IRS e-file data, dataset version 2026.09.0, built 2026-09-03.
